Jackson Pledges Warm Welcome to Coptic Pope

The Rev. Jesse Jackson, on a four-day visit to Cairo, told the head of Egypt’s Christian Coptic Church on Friday that he can expect a warm welcome on his visit to the United States later this summer.

Pope Shenouda III will visit the United States in August on his first foreign trip since he was accused of stirring up sectarian unrest and banished to a desert monastery in 1981. He was released in 1985.
